The YMCA of the Pikes Peak region is searching for Shift Supervisors to ensure the safety of visitors to our aquatic facilities. This position supports the work of the Y, a leading nonprofit, charitable organization committed to strengthening the community through youth development, healthy living, and social responsibility.
The Shift Supervisor is responsible for supervising the lifeguards during mornings, nights, weekends, and times when the Aquatics Director is not available. The Shift Supervisor will tactfully handle member complaints and concerns. In addition, they are required to guard accurately and display a positive role model and mentor for other aquatics staff all while maintaining a safe and organized pool area.

As part of the largest not-for-profit community based organization in America, the YMCA of the Pikes Peak Region is committed to extending our charitable heritage by directly engaging children, families, adults and seniors from all segments of our community in achieving a healthier spirit, mind and body. The YMCA brings together men, women, teens and children of all ages, races, faiths, backgrounds, abilities and income levels. At the heart of our community, the YMCA is a place to belong and to live the values that guide and unite our members: caring, honesty, respect and responsibility. Each ...day, thousands of local citizens are involved in our programs and services. Annually we serve more than 115,000 local residents through programs that build strong kids, strong families and a strong community.
